2024 BRFSS Survey Results: North Carolina

Reactions to Race

Within the past 12 months, do you feel that in general you were treated worse than, the same as, or better than people of other races?

Worse than other races The same as other races Better than other races
N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%)
TOTAL 2,943 240 8.9 7.7-10.3 2,125 73.8 71.9-75.7 578 17.3 15.8-18.8
GENDER
Male 1,308 92 8.0 6.4-10.1 997 77.1 74.4-79.7 219 14.8 12.8-17.1
Female 1,635 148 9.6 7.9-11.7 1,128 70.9 68.2-73.5 359 19.4 17.4-21.7
Have Health Insurance
Yes 2,632 212 8.7 7.4-10.1 1,882 73.5 71.5-75.4 538 17.8 16.2-19.5
No 290 25 8.3 5.2-12.9 228 79.4 73.5-84.3 37 12.3 8.7-17.2
Body Mass Index
Underweight 33 *** *** *** *** *** *** *** *** ***
Recommended Range 740 50 7.4 5.3-10.3 519 72.9 69.0-76.5 171 19.6 16.6-23.0
Overweight 930 65 7.8 5.9-10.3 676 74.4 71.1-77.5 189 17.7 15.2-20.6
Obese 1,006 104 10.9 8.7-13.7 724 73.2 69.8-76.4 178 15.8 13.4-18.6
Current Smoker
Yes 305 34 12.6 8.4-18.6 234 77.1 70.8-82.4 37 10.2 7.1-14.5
No 2,618 202 8.4 7.1- 9.8 1,878 73.4 71.4-75.4 538 18.2 16.6-19.9
History of CVD**
Yes 323 26 9.9 6.4-15.1 240 76.1 70.0-81.3 57 14.0 10.3-18.7
No 2,602 212 8.8 7.5-10.3 1,870 73.5 71.5-75.5 520 17.7 16.1-19.3
Binge Drinker
Yes 344 33 8.8 6.0-12.7 222 68.0 62.2-73.2 89 23.2 18.7-28.5
No 2,533 205 9.0 7.7-10.6 1,850 74.6 72.5-76.6 478 16.4 14.9-18.1
Heavy Drinker
Yes 117 *** *** *** 77 74.3 65.0-81.8 32 19.6 13.4-27.9
No 2,760 228 9.0 7.7-10.4 1,999 73.9 71.9-75.8 533 17.1 15.6-18.7
COPD
Yes 211 24 12.1 7.7-18.4 158 75.8 68.2-82.0 29 12.2 7.8-18.4
No 2,723 215 8.7 7.4-10.1 1,959 73.6 71.6-75.5 549 17.7 16.2-19.4
Current Asthma
Yes 282 32 10.6 7.2-15.4 193 72.4 66.2-77.8 57 17.0 12.8-22.2
No 2,646 207 8.7 7.4-10.2 1,924 74.1 72.1-76.1 515 17.1 15.6-18.8
Diabetes
Yes 437 36 8.6 5.8-12.7 337 79.6 74.8-83.6 64 11.8 9.0-15.4
No 2,505 204 8.9 7.6-10.5 1,787 72.8 70.7-74.8 514 18.2 16.6-20.0
Functional Disability
Yes 952 85 10.4 8.1-13.3 691 72.6 68.9-76.0 176 17.0 14.3-20.0
No 1,964 151 7.8 6.5- 9.3 1,418 74.8 72.6-76.9 395 17.4 15.7-19.3
Has two or more chronic diseases†
Yes 980 84 9.4 7.4-12.0 709 74.5 71.2-77.6 187 16.1 13.7-18.8
No 1,963 156 8.7 7.2-10.4 1,416 73.5 71.2-75.8 391 17.8 16.0-19.8

PLEASE NOTE: Due to changes in the weighting methodology and other factors, results from 2024 are NOT comparable to 2010
and earlier years.

***The estimate was suppressed because it did not meet statistical reliability standards. See BRFSS 2024 Annual Results Technical Notes for more details.

^Use caution in interpreting cell sizes less than 50, % = Percentage, C.I.(95%) = Confidence Interval (at 95 percent probability level).
Percentages are weighted to population characteristics and therefore cannot be calculated exactly from the numbers in this table.
